At first glance, the two books that make-up this episode of the Velshi Banned Book Club have very little similarities. Shakespeare’s “Romeo and Juliet” is a critical keystone to both the English language and the art of storytelling. Everyone knows Romeo and Juliet’s tragic love story. Dorit Rabinyan’s “All The Rivers” is a semi-autobiographic love story between an Israeli and a Palestinian student in New York City. Together, the two books critically examine the realities of family ties, cultural demands, and the power of love. This episode explores what a star-crossed lover truly is and the enduring power of love stories.
